You will need to set up a separate MDE account and make it different enough so that it does not mess with your main account (different email, credit card, slightly different name). That is the account you purchase your ticket from and link. You can make FPs with that ticket from 3:30-6:30. Your regular ticket will get you FPs earlier and up to 6:30. They will let you book the 3 from 3:30-6:30 with just the party ticket. They are just firm on the 3 a day rule (and then additional as available). When I have gone to a party after using FPs at another park earlier I found the only FPs available at kiosks were tea cups and magic carpets.

A problem with this hack is that because there is no room reservation associated with your dummy account you will not be able to make FPP reservations at 60 days - you will have to wait until 30 days when the FPP availability will be much lower. Of course this is not an issue if you are staying offsite in the first place and have to wait anyway.

How do you get into the party if your tickets are linked to a dummy account?

You need to ask for the hard plastic RFID card (party ticket) to be mailed to you at the time of check out. Don’t do the printed ticket or will call. The RFID card then will be linked to your dummy account and can be used for admission/FPP access.
